This article seems mental. She makes $50k, but can't afford a $4k premium? Back in 2016 I needed emergency medical surgery. I was around 26. I had no insurance and made $14,688 working fulltime with a Bachelor's degree. Not in my field though. I just cashiered at a bookstore. Ended up with severe sepsis due to not having money to see a dr/dentist regularly. My bill came to $10k and I had to use CareCredit @ 26% interest to pay it off. I did put down a $600 down payment though. I had to cut back on my student loan payments at times just to pay down this bill.

I really don't think the media gets it.
